Gupt (transl. Secret: The Hidden Truth), shortly called Gupt, is a 1997 Indian Hindi-language mystery thriller film directed by Rajiv Rai. The film stars Bobby Deol, Manisha Koirala, Kajol and Om Puri in the lead roles. Distributed under the banner of Trimurti Films, it also stars Prem Chopra, Raza Murad, Paresh Rawal, Sadashiv Amrapurkar, Sharat Saxena, Dalip Tahil, Kulbhushan Kharbanda, Priya Tendulkar, Aparajita and others in supporting roles. The soundtrack was composed by Viju Shah. It is considered as one of the best thriller films from Hindi Cinema. Its plot is based on the crime/mystery novel Good Children Don't Kill (1967) by French writer Louis Thomas.
At the 43rd Filmfare Awards, Gupt received 8 nominations, including Best Film and Best Director (Rai), and won 3 awards, including Best Villain.
